VMware挂起后:如何高效管理暂停虚拟机
vmware 挂起后

首页 2025-01-13 01:03:44



VMware挂起后的深度解析与优化策略 在虚拟化技术日益成熟的今天,VMware作为业界领先的虚拟化平台,为企业提供了高效、灵活的计算资源管理方式

    然而,在使用VMware的过程中,用户难免会遇到虚拟机挂起(Suspend)的情况

    挂起,作为一种保存虚拟机当前状态并暂停其运行的功能,虽然为用户提供了极大的便利,但如果不加以妥善处理,也可能带来一系列问题

    本文将从VMware挂起后的影响、原因、处理策略以及预防措施四个方面,进行深入解析,并提供优化建议,以帮助用户更好地管理和维护其虚拟化环境

     一、VMware挂起后的影响 VMware虚拟机挂起后,首先影响的是用户的业务连续性

    对于正在运行的关键业务应用,挂起意味着服务的暂时中断,可能导致用户体验下降,甚至引发客户投诉

    此外,挂起状态还可能导致资源占用,虽然虚拟机在挂起时不消耗CPU和内存资源,但磁盘上的挂起文件会占用存储空间,且随着虚拟机运行时间的增长,挂起文件的大小也会逐渐增加

     在集群环境中,虚拟机挂起还可能引发资源调度问题

    当集群中的某个节点因虚拟机挂起而释放的资源不足以满足其他节点的需求时,可能导致资源分配不均,进而影响整个集群的性能和稳定性

     二、VMware挂起的原因分析 VMware虚拟机挂起的原因多种多样,以下是一些常见的原因: 1.资源不足:当虚拟机所在的主机或集群资源(如CPU、内存、磁盘I/O等)不足时,可能导致虚拟机无法正常响应,进而被系统挂起

     2.操作系统或应用问题:虚拟机内运行的操作系统或应用程序出现异常,也可能导致虚拟机挂起

    例如,操作系统崩溃、应用程序无响应等

     3.网络问题:网络故障或不稳定可能导致虚拟机与VMware管理服务器的通信中断,从而触发挂起机制

     4.用户操作:用户手动执行挂起操作,或设置了自动挂起策略(如基于时间或资源使用情况的挂起)

     5.硬件故障:主机硬件故障,如CPU过热、内存故障等,也可能导致虚拟机挂起

     三、处理VMware挂起的策略 面对VMware虚拟机挂起的情况,用户应迅速采取行动,以最小化对业务的影响

    以下是一些有效的处理策略: 1.检查资源使用情况:首先,检查虚拟机所在主机的资源使用情况,确认是否存在资源瓶颈

    如果发现资源不足,可以尝试增加资源分配或优化资源使用策略

     2.分析挂起文件:检查虚拟机的挂起文件,确认其大小和完整性

    如果挂起文件过大或损坏,可能需要手动删除挂起文件并重新启动虚拟机

     3.排查操作系统和应用问题:如果虚拟机挂起与操作系统或应用程序有关,应检查相关日志和错误信息,以确定问题的根源,并采取相应的修复措施

     4.检查网络连接:确认虚拟机的网络连接是否正常,排除网络故障或不稳定导致的挂起

     5.恢复或重置虚拟机:如果以上措施均无法解决问题,可以尝试恢复虚拟机的快照(如果可用),或重置虚拟机到初始状态

     6.联系技术支持:如果问题依然无法解决,建议联系VMware技术支持团队,获取专业的帮助和指导

     四、预防VMware挂起的措施 为了降低VMware虚拟机挂起的概率,用户应采取以下预防措施: 1.合理配置资源:根据虚拟机的实际需求,合理配置CPU、内存、磁盘等资源,确保虚拟机在正常运行时不会因资源不足而被挂起

     2.定期维护:定期对虚拟机进行维护,包括更新操作系统、应用程序和VMware工具,以及清理不必要的文件和日志

     3.监控和报警:建立有效的监控和报警机制,实时监控虚拟机的运行状态和资源使用情况

    一旦检测到异常,立即触发报警并采取相应的处理措施

     4.优化存储和网络:优化存储性能和网络带宽,确保虚拟机在读写数据和网络通信时不会受到瓶颈的限制

     5.制定应急预案:针对可能出现的虚拟机挂起情况,制定详细的应急预案

    包括备份和恢复策略、资源调度策略等,以确保在出现问题时能够迅速恢复业务运行

     6.培训用户:对用户进行虚拟化技术的培训,提高他们对VMware平台的认识和使用能力

    让用户了解虚拟机的挂起机制和处理方法,以便在出现问题时能够自行解决或及时报告给技术支持团队

     结语 VMware虚拟机挂起虽然是一种常见的现象,但如果不加以妥善处理,可能会对业务运行和资源管理造成不利影响

    因此,用户应深入了解挂起的原因和影响,掌握有效的处理策略和预防措施

    通过合理配置资源、定期维护、监控和报警、优化存储和网络、制定应急预案以及培训用户等措施,可以显著降低虚拟机挂起的概率和影响,提高虚拟化环境的稳定性和可靠性

    在未来的虚拟化技术发展中,随着技术的不断进步和用户需求的不断变化,我们将继续探索和实践更多有效的管理方法和优化策略,为企业的数字化转型和业务发展提供有力支持

    

MySQL连接就这么简单!本地远程、编程语言连接方法一网打尽
还在为MySQL日期计算头疼?这份加一天操作指南能解决90%问题
MySQL日志到底在哪里?Linux/Windows/macOS全平台查找方法在此
MySQL数据库管理工具全景评测:从Workbench到DBeaver的技术选型指南
MySQL密码忘了怎么办?这份重置指南能救急,Windows/Linux/Mac都适用
你的MySQL为什么经常卡死?可能是锁表在作怪!快速排查方法在此
MySQL单表卡爆怎么办?从策略到实战,一文掌握「分表」救命技巧
清空MySQL数据表千万别用错!DELETE和TRUNCATE这个区别可能导致重大事故
你的MySQL中文排序一团糟?记住这几点,轻松实现准确拼音排序!
别再混淆Hive和MySQL了!读懂它们的天壤之别,才算摸到大数据的门道